A Jackson, Miss., despatch of the 18th
says: Five Yankee gunboats arrived within
range of our batteries at 'Vicksburg yestet
'day noon. The commander sent a flag of
truce demanding the surrender of the city.
We answered. if you want the city come
and take it. The fleet then communicated
Itith the commander of the Confederate
troops, demanding, it is supposed, the sur
render of our forts just below Vicksburg,
:which was promptly and pointedly refused.
After this the gunboats weighed anchor and
dropped down the river to bring up the re,t
of the guataiatfl . fur the purpose of opening
the bombardmen t :.' •"
